Meet Desdemona, an AI robot who can hold a conversation.

Since Chat GPT, this type of tech has developed quickly. Robots are now able to hold conversations in real-time without using pre-rehearsed responses.

BBC Click met Desdemona to see what she can do.

Rescue crews in Nepal have saved two workers from a blocked hydropower tunnel, nine days after they were trapped by debris from flash floods. An advisor to the rescue operation has describes it has “layer upon layer of layer of miracles”.

About 40 people are believed to still be trapped in the tunnel. Flooding along the Nepal-Tibet border last week has left almost 1,300 people dead, and more than 5,000 missing.

A BBC investigation has found criminal groups who illegally smuggle people to the UK across the English Channel are running low on small boats.

Gang members have told BBC sources that rival factions are now having to work together to load migrants on fewer, larger vessels. They’re also charging them more.

The number of crossings is currently at a six-year-low and UK ministers have credited the French police for intercepting more attempts.

The BBC’s Paris Correspondent James Waterhouse has looked at how the people smugglers are being forced to adapt.
